Indiana Corn, Soybeans 62% Good-to-Excellent
Indiana Ag Connection - 06/07/2023

Dry conditions throughout the state have corn and soybeans rated at 62% good-to-excellent in USDA’s latest Crop Progress Report released Monday afternoon. Corn is 97% planted while soybeans are 95% complete.

USDA NASS Indiana State Statistician Nathanial Warenski says, “Planting progress for both corn and soybeans were all but complete with both crops wrapping up ahead of their respective five-year averages.â€

Indiana corn is 85% emerged while soybeans are at 78%.
